| #include "util/table-printer.h" |
| #include "common/logging.h" |
| |
| #include <iomanip> |
| #include <sstream> |
| |
| #include "common/names.h" |
| |
| using namespace impala; |
| |
| // Number of spaces to pad adjacent columns. |
| const int COLUMN_PAD = 2; |
| |
| TablePrinter::TablePrinter() : max_output_width_(-1) { |
| } |
| |
| void TablePrinter::AddColumn(const string& label, bool left_align) { |
| labels_.push_back(label); |
| left_align_.push_back(left_align); |
| max_col_widths_.push_back(label.size()); |
| } |
| |
| void TablePrinter::set_max_output_width(int width) { |
| max_output_width_ = width; |
| } |
| |
| // Add a row to the table. This must have the same width as labels. |
| void TablePrinter::AddRow(const vector<string>& row) { |
| DCHECK_EQ(row.size(), labels_.size()); |
| rows_.push_back(row); |
| for (int i = 0; i < row.size(); ++i) { |
| if (row[i].size() > max_col_widths_[i]) max_col_widths_[i] = row[i].size(); |
| } |
| } |
| |
| void TablePrinter::PrintRow(stringstream* s, const vector<string>& row, |
| const vector<int>& widths) const { |
| DCHECK_EQ(row.size(), labels_.size()); |
| stringstream& ss = *s; |
| for (int i = 0; i < row.size(); ++i) { |
| if (left_align_[i]) { |
| ss << std::left; |
| } else { |
| ss << std::right; |
| } |
| ss << setw(widths[i]); |
| stringstream tmp; |
| if (i != 0) tmp << " "; |
| if (row[i].size() > widths[i] - COLUMN_PAD) { |
| tmp << string(row[i].data(), widths[i] - COLUMN_PAD - 3) << "..."; |
| } else { |
| tmp << row[i]; |
| } |
| if (i != row.size() - 1) tmp << " "; |
| ss << tmp.str(); |
| } |
| } |
| |
| string TablePrinter::ToString(const string& prefix) const { |
| vector<int> output_widths = max_col_widths_; |
| int total_width = 0; |
| for (int i = 0; i < output_widths.size(); ++i) { |
| if (max_output_width_ >= 0) { |
| output_widths[i] = std::min(output_widths[i], max_output_width_); |
| } |
| output_widths[i] += COLUMN_PAD; |
| total_width += output_widths[i]; |
| } |
| |
| stringstream ss; |
| ss << prefix; |
| |
| // Print the labels and line after. |
| PrintRow(&ss, labels_, output_widths); |
| ss << endl; |
| |
| // Print line after labels |
| for (int i = 0; i < total_width; ++i) { |
| ss << "-"; |
| } |
| ss << endl; |
| |
| // Print the rows |
| for (int i = 0; i < rows_.size(); ++i) { |
| PrintRow(&ss, rows_[i], output_widths); |
| if (i != rows_.size() - 1) ss << endl; |
| } |
| |
| return ss.str(); |
| } |
